Cairn awarded London Stock Exchange Green Economy Mark

The Green Economy Mark recognises London-listed equity issuers that generate over 50% of their total revenue from environmentally positive goods, products and services. According to London Stock Exchange research, on average Green Economy Mark companies outperform the FTSE All-Share Index, making Cairn part of a world-class peer group.

The accreditation is an affirmation of Cairn’s strong commitment to responsible and sustainable development. Building A-rated homes in a sustainable way is at the core of Cairn’s business, utilising innovative and modern methods of construction. We are consistently seeking to improve the places we are creating, with a focus on investing in areas such as community cohesion, biodiversity, health, safety and wellbeing.

Cairn is dedicated to providing considered, well-designed and healthy spaces that improve quality of life – that’s why over the last year the Company sold 1,080 A-rated new homes, developed over 17 acres of parks and public realm alongside these new homes, created and delivered six new playgrounds and have engaged in the Low Carbon pledge. As an organisation we believe in making a positive contribution to the environmental quality of the communities in which we work and the environment as a whole, and that is why we are proud Cairn has been recognised by the London Stock Exchange.

Michael Stanley, CEO and Co-Founder, commented:

“We are delighted that our work in creating sustainable communities has been recognised by the London Stock Exchange through the Green Economy Accreditation. At the heart of Cairn’s culture is an absolute commitment to the environment in which we operate. We build new homes and communities that are energy efficient, environmentally friendly and contribute to biodiversity across the country. 

 “We have made huge strides in the last year to fully align all of our sustainable development activities with our values, but this is by no means the end. and We will be even more ambitious in our future developments, including Graydon in Newcastle and Archers Wood in Delgany, where we will deliver pedestrian and cycle route greenways, open spaces, playgrounds and amenity facilities including sports pitches. This highlights our emphasis on placemaking and the focus we place on public realm and landscape, all of which contribute positively to the communities in which we operate”
